"Oversized is a bad idea" - Review of Garmont 7tm Brakes

Rating for this product: 3 By DD_Seattle (3) on January 16, 2008
The size of the brake, the waist size of your ski, and the size of the ice crampon are all interrelated. Read carefully before ordering. Garmont underestimated the popularity of the 70mm brake (??!) and anything larger requires the next larger crampon. Don't buy oversized. Oversized parts will mean having a brake arm and a sharp crampon sticking way out of the sides of your skis. At least it would be mashing up your expensive boots. Worse, it could injure you. Another discovery: Standard leashes are too short for my setup, I had to extend them by about 3 cm (an inch).
